Romantic Spanish Classics
When envisioning a romantic Spanish first dance, certain classic tracks immediately come to mind. "Bésame Mucho" stands as a timeless favorite, recognized globally for its unforgettable melody and tender sentiment. Another iconic choice is "Historia de un Amor," a song that narrates the depth and complexity of love with graceful elegance. These classics provide a reliable foundation, ensuring the performance feels both familiar and sophisticated to guests of all ages.

Logistical Considerations for a Spanish First Dance
Implementing a Spanish song requires careful attention to logistics, particularly regarding timing and the DJ’s expertise. It is crucial to confirm with your DJ that the specific version you have chosen is available and that they are comfortable mixing it to the correct length. Many popular Spanish songs have extended instrumental sections, which can be beneficial, or shorter pop versions, which require precise editing. Ensuring the right tempo is essential; you want a pace that allows for elegant movement without rushing the moment.
